Why the Kansas City Chiefs are a good bet at +3.5?

The Chiefs are 5-0 against the spread this season for a reason. Up until Week 5, Kansas City has leaned on its excellent offense. Led by second-year quarterback Patrick Mahomes, the Chiefs average 35 points per game, ranking second in the NFL. Before Week 5, Mahomes hadn’t thrown an interception. He threw 2 versus Jacksonville.

Kansas City beat Jacksonville 30-14 even though Mahomes threw the picks. The Chiefs intercepted Jags’ quarterback Blake Bortles 4 times. Kansas City can lean on both units to beat the Patriots straight up on Sunday.

Why New England Patriots are a good bet at -3.5?

Are the Patriots a safe bet for NFL Week 6?

New England’s offense and defense are finally back on track. The Patriots held Miami to 7 points in Week 4 before holding the Colts to only 24 points in Week 5.

Although the Chiefs should score around 24 points against the Patriots on Sunday night, New England should score close to 40. The Patriots pummeled Miami with 38 points in Week 4. They repeated the 38 outburst in Week 5.

Final NFL Betting Analysis for Chiefs vs Patriots

Kansas City beat Jacksonville, but it took 4 interceptions and a Bortles’ fumble for them to do it. KC won’t have as much luck against the New England Patriots.

Patriots’ coach Bill Belichick has spent the entire week studying how the Jaguars forced Mahomes into the two bad throws. He’ll allow Kansas City to move the football. Then, like Belichick’s done his entire career versus great offenses, he’ll hold the Chiefs to field goals.

Tom Brady’s hit his stride while wide receiver Josh Gordon could have a breakout game. The Patriots should cover the spread. It might not even be that close.
